Output 15abd63e92bf291f13cb280677b51237747829c7f768304a5311e83909575b53:0

value
2587905
script pubkey
OP_0 OP_PUSHBYTES_20 b82d32b0142ed4c5983fb727a727232ce76e3a24
address
bc1qhqkn9vq59m2vtxplkun6wfer9nnkuw3ygc7q6n
transaction
15abd63e92bf291f13cb280677b51237747829c7f768304a5311e83909575b53
confirmations
113979
spent
true